Innovation Portfolio (LPM)

Innovation work aims to identify appropriate solutions for new opportunities or customer needs, and to establish, scope, size and de-risk the change to deliver this, producing evidence-based decisions from experimentation and testing. The portfolio should be comfortable supporting a range of different innovation ideas, using innovation governance and incremental funding to whittle these down through survival of the fittest. Success here is measured on knowledge gained against a suitable innovation lifecycle. Once a change initiative has been fully scoped, it is the portfolio’s responsibility to ensure value for money and optimal fit, for example through the production of a lightweight business case reviewed internally by the portfolio.

Portfolio’s should only directly manage innovation work that is big enough or significant enough to be of interest to it, or that spans the entire portfolio. All other innovation should be delegated down the appropriate sub-portfolio or delivery team, ensuring this is managed as locally as possible by the people closest to the information.

Every portfolio, sub-portfolio, and delivery team is responsible for the pull-through of the innovation they’re managing into delivery, and for ensuring that innovation is being driven by future needs and is focused on shaping the future roadmap of change delivery.

Management of the innovation portfolio should use techniques such as innovation or seed funding, tracking innovation progress via measures such as potential impact and outstanding unknowns or risks, and using tools such as the double diamond to track innovation lifecycles (ensuring the customer need is understood before solutions are investigated).
